Технические задания (Блок-схема) - ID: 53

                    flowchart TD
    A[Технические задания] --> B(Создание технического задания)
    B --> C(Определение требований)
    B --> D(Описание функциональности)
    B --> E(Определение структуры данных)
    B --> F(Определение архитектуры системы)
    B --> G(Описание интерфейсов)
    B --> H(Определение технических ограничений)                

Описание проекта: Разработка технического задания для программного обеспечения

Введение

Проект направлен на создание полного и детализированного технического задания (ТЗ) для разработки программного обеспечения. Техническое задание является основополагающим документом, который определяет требования, функциональность и архитектуру системы, а также другие ключевые аспекты, необходимые для успешной реализации проекта.

Этапы проекта

  1. Создание технического задания (B)
    На этом этапе формируется основа для дальнейшей работы. Определяются цели и задачи проекта, а также ключевые заинтересованные стороны.

  2. Определение требований (C)
    В этом разделе собираются и формулируются требования к системе. Это включает в себя как функциональные, так и нефункциональные требования, которые должны быть учтены в процессе разработки.

  3. Описание функциональности (D)
    Здесь подробно описываются функции, которые система должна выполнять. Каждая функция будет проанализирована с точки зрения ее необходимости и полезности для конечного пользователя.

  4. Определение структуры данных (E)
    На этом этапе разрабатывается структура данных, которая будет использоваться в системе. Определяются типы данных, их взаимосвязи и способы хранения.

  5. Определение архитектуры системы (F)
    Здесь разрабатывается архитектурный подход к созданию системы. Определяются основные компоненты, их взаимодействие и технологии, которые будут использоваться.

  6. Описание интерфейсов (G)
    В этом разделе описываются интерфейсы, через которые пользователи будут взаимодействовать с системой. Учитываются как пользовательские интерфейсы, так и интерфейсы для интеграции с другими системами.

  7. Определение технических ограничений (H)
    На завершающем этапе выявляются технические ограничения, которые могут повлиять на реализацию проекта. Это может включать ограничения по ресурсам, технологиям, срокам и другим критериям.

Заключение

Проект по созданию технического задания является важным шагом в процессе разработки программного обеспечения. Он обеспечивает четкое понимание требований и ожиданий, что в свою очередь способствует успешной реализации проекта и удовлетворению потребностей пользователей.